Wells Fargo is seeking a Strategy & Planning Lead Business Execution Consultant within Human Resources, responsible for driving strategic initiatives, the planning process, and execution to support organizational goals. This role collaborates across HR Governance and Workforce Relations (GWR) and its business units to develop, implement, and monitor strategic priorities, implementation strategies, metrics, and the overall story. In addition, the role will drive strategic thinking across GWR and ensure investments align with priorities. The consultant leverages strategic practices, analytical expertise, strong relationship building, and deep knowledge to deliver insights and solutions that advance GWR's strategic objectives.
In this role, you will:
- Lead or participate in moderately complex initiatives and deliverables within Strategy & Planning
- Assist in the identification of strategic business, investment opportunities, evaluation, and approval process of identified opportunities
- Review and analyze GWR business, operational, or technical assignments or challenges that require research, evaluation, and selection of alternatives
- Exercise independent judgment
- Resolve moderately complex issues
- Lead the GWR team to meet deliverables while leveraging solid understanding of the function, policies, procedures, and compliance requirements
- Collaborate and consult with peers, colleagues, and managers to resolve issues and achieve goals
- Lead projects, teams or serve as a mentor
- Develop and refine GWR strategies, ensuring alignment with enterprise-wide business goals and objectives.
- Conduct qualitative and quantitative analysis to identify trends, risks, and opportunities for process improvement within GWR functions.
- Prepare comprehensive reports, presentations, and recommendations for senior leadership based on research, data, and strategic assessments.
- Collaborate with GWR business partners, stakeholders, and subject matter experts to gather requirements and drive consensus on strategic priorities.
- Monitor and report on the progress of strategic initiatives, identifying obstacles and proposing solutions to ensure timely delivery.
- Stay informed about industry best practices, regulatory changes, and emerging trends affecting HR strategy and workforce planning.
- Contribute to the development of annual and multi-year GWR plans, including workforce planning and talent management strategies

Wells Fargo & Company (NYSE: WFC) is a leading financial services company that has approximately $2.0 trillion in assets. We provide a diversified set of banking, investment and mortgage products and services, as well as consumer and commercial finance, through our four reportable operating segments: Consumer Banking and Lending, Commercial Banking, Corporate and Investment Banking, and Wealth & Investment Management. Wells Fargo ranked No. 33 on Fortune’s 2025 rankings of America’s largest corporations.
